Fort Wayne, Ind. – Indiana Tech’s Antonio Cannon (Indianapolis, IN/Ancilla) has been named the Wolverine-Hoosier Athletic Conference (WHAC) Player of the Week for men’s basketball.
Cannon averaged 19 points and six rebounds per game to help guide the team to a 2-0 record last week, which moved the 20th ranked Warriors into a first place tie at the top of the conference standings.
The 5-foot-11 senior guard from Indianapolis matched his career-high with 20 points in an 81-35 win against Marygrove College and followed it up with an 18 point performance in the 68-64 victory at University of Northwestern Ohio.
Cannon is currently the team’s leading scorer averaging 13.7 points per game and leads the WHAC in field goal percentage, shooting over 51 percent from the floor.
Indiana Tech will face three consecutive Top 25 ranked conference opponents beginning with No. 24 Cornerstone University on Wednesday, Jan. 9 at 7:30 p.m. in the Schaefer Center.
